Which Mercedes-Benz Cars Came with Alpine Factory Radios?

Alpine has supplied OEM radios for numerous Mercedes-Benz models over the years.

Depending on the production year and trim level, some Mercedes-Benz vehicles were equipped with Alpine head units instead of radios produced by other manufacturers.

Below are some of the most common Mercedes-Benz models that may include a Alpine radio from the factory.

Model Years Factory Radio
C-Class (W202) 1995-2000 Alpine Audio 10 CD
E-Class (W210) 1995-2002 Alpine Audio 10 / MCS RA-series
S-Class (W140) 1995-1998 Alpine CM-series
A-Class (W168) 1997-2004 Alpine Audio 10 CD
CLK (W208) 1997-2003 Alpine Audio 10 CD

How to Unlock a Alpine Radio in Mercedes-Benz

Alpine built OEM head units for Mercedes-Benz, including CM and MCS series radios and Audio 10 CD style units fitted to various models. The unlock code for these Alpine Mercedes radios is tied to the radio's own serial number found on a label on the unit or shown on the display, rather than to the Mercedes VIN, so the exact serial on your unit is what matters.

When a Mercedes battery is disconnected or goes flat, the Alpine radio commonly locks and shows CODE, SAFE or LOCKED until the correct code is keyed in. This is the standard factory anti-theft feature and does not mean the radio has failed. Read the serial number from your Alpine unit, enter it here, and retrieve your Mercedes radio code online.

A Alpine radio asking for a code is not usually a sign of damage. Most original car stereos include built-in anti-theft protection that requests a security code whenever the battery is disconnected.
